Output 66f5aff8891c48714637f3f1a4568c95ae0664a4bbcbf9ea45ff9a65edd21f07:1

value
124129738
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bd1f5420ee4219c75c6fc400589770dc8c0dd2db OP_EQUALVERIFY OP_CHECKSIG
address
LcTwWDishpx187vW1dVo9iW2k5CNPnzUco
transaction
66f5aff8891c48714637f3f1a4568c95ae0664a4bbcbf9ea45ff9a65edd21f07
spent
true